Solution
The correct option is D1500Pi Solution:
Given that:
Radius of the larger cylinder r1=10cm
Radius of the smaller cylinder r2=5cm
Height of both cylinder =20cm
To find:
Volume of the region between the two cylinders=?
Solution:
Volume of the region between the two cylinders=πr21h−πr22h
